Power & durability
Battery type
1x 21700 Li-ion rechargeable (USB-C included)
Built-in rechargeable 21700 Li-ion battery 4800mAh
Charging type
USB-C via included battery
USB-C with QC 3.0 and QC 2.0 support
Rechargeable
Yes
Yes
IP rating
IP68 (submersible 2 meters for 30 minutes)
IP54
Impact resistance
Unknown
1 m (3 ft)
Material
Stainless Steel
Aerospace-grade aluminum alloy with HA III hard-anodized black matte finish, stainless steel bezel

Common praise
High build quality and machiningGood beam pattern with flood and defined hotspotConvenient double-click-to-on UI reduces accidental activationIncludes USB-C rechargeable batteryExcellent runtime performance, exceeding specificationsGood heft and feel for those who want a beefy lightTailstand capabilityAnti-abrasive coating
Very high output brightness and beam distance for sizeCompact and lightweight designDurable aerospace-grade aluminum body with hard anodized finishFast USB-C charging with QC supportCustomizable high mode and OLED real-time display
Common complaints
Heavier weight due to stainless steel constructionLonger battery required limits cell compatibilityNo USB-C charging port on the flashlight body itself, charging via battery onlyLanyard hard to reattach
Turbo mode limited to 6-7 seconds to prevent overheatingBeam distance is moderate for the lumen output due to flood-style beamBattery built-in, not user-replaceable
